Used KOSME blower unit 6 cavity - 12000 BPHTechnical Specifications &
Performance DataThis rotary blow molding machine by KOSME delivers
reliable PET bottle production with a proven 6-cavity configuration.
Optimized for beverage production and industrial packaging, it
achieves a maximum output of 12,000 bottles per hour on the 0.5L
format. An energy-saving ceramic oven and an additional air recovery
system support efficient operation, reducing both power and compressed
air consumption. The machine comes customized for 28 mm neck finishes,
aligning with common beverage closures used in water and CSD
packaging.Manufacturer: KOSMEYear: 2012Architecture: RotaryNo. of
cavities: 6Maximum output: 12,000 bottles/hour (0.5L)Container type:
PET bottlesNeck finish: 28 mm customizationHeating system:
Energy-saving ceramic ovenAir system: Additional air
recoveryElectrical: 400 V, 50 Hz, 27 kWOperating hours: 17,600
